Cover Art: Alun Hood (illustrator). 1984 Edition. © 1982: A stand-alone novel by Roger Zelazny. 3rd printing of 1984 edition:- Synopsis: Cat might have looked more like a one-eyed boulder but that was where the resemblance ended. Cat could read thoughts as well as most human telepaths, knew how to use a teleport booth and as a shapeshifter he was in a class of his own. After being cooped up in the zoo for fifty years he was mean as well. So when they asked the old Navajo tracker Billy Singer to eliminate an alien assassin, Billy knew at once whom he ought to subcontract the job to. After all, he was the one who'd captured Cat in the first place. But Cat had his price. Sure he'd help Billy. All he wanted was to get out of the zoo. But once he'd done what was asked of him, Billy had better start running:- Review(s): "Brilliant and moving" - Vonda McIntyre / "Zelazny at his best: stylistic brilliance, subtle characterization, originality and strong mythic themes of power" - Washington Post:- (original cost £2.50).
